Jupyter vs Starboard: What are the differences?
Installation: One key difference between Jupyter and Starboard is the installation process. Jupyter requires installation of Jupyter Notebook server, various kernels, and additional packages, while Starboard is a cloud-based platform that does not require any installation.
Collaboration Features: When it comes to collaboration features, Jupyter lacks robust real-time collaboration capabilities, whereas Starboard offers powerful real-time collaboration tools that allow multiple users to edit and work on the same document simultaneously.
Security: In terms of security, Jupyter may require additional configuration and setup to ensure data protection and secure access, whereas Starboard typically comes with built-in security features and encryption protocols to safeguard user data.
User Interface: Jupyter provides a more traditional notebook-style user interface with a code editor and markdown cells, while Starboard offers a modern and intuitive interface with customizable dashboards, widgets, and interactive elements for enhanced user experience.
Integration: Starboard is designed to seamlessly integrate with other collaboration tools and platforms, making it easier to connect and share data across different applications, whereas Jupyter may require manual configurations or third-party plugins for integration with external systems.
Customization Options: Jupyter allows users to customize and extend its functionality through the use of extensions and widgets, but this may require technical expertise, whereas Starboard provides a user-friendly interface with built-in customization options for users to tailor the platform to their specific needs.
In Summary, Jupyter and Starboard differ in installation process, collaboration features, security measures, user interface design, integration capabilities, and customization options.
